Chapter 1:

The air was crisp and filled with the usual hum of activity at the Los Angeles Police Department's Mid-Wilshire station. Officer Lucy Chen walked in with her partner and boyfriend, Sergeant Tim Bradford, by her side. Three years had passed since Lucy's traumatic ordeal with her ex-boyfriend, Caleb Wright, who had kidnapped and abused her. The memories were buried deep, locked away in a place where she hoped they'd never resurface.

Lucy had come a long way since then. Her relationship with Tim had blossomed from a mentorship into something far deeper. They complemented each other perfectly, their bond forged in the crucible of shared experiences and mutual respect.

As they entered the precinct, the routine morning brief began. Tim noticed Lucy's usual confident demeanor seemed slightly off, but he brushed it aside, attributing it to the early hour. He loved Lucy fiercely, and he knew she was strong, but he was always vigilant for any signs of distress.

The horror of what Caleb had done to Lucy was something that haunted her in quiet moments. Caleb Wright, once charming and seemingly benign, had shown his true colors in the most terrifying way. It began subtly—small manipulations, emotional abuse disguised as concern. He isolated her from her friends, made her doubt her own worth, and eroded her sense of self with cruel precision.

The culmination of his cruelty came one fateful night. Caleb, in a fit of possessive rage, kidnapped Lucy. He held her captive, confining her in a dark, cold barrel for hours. The suffocating darkness, the feeling of utter helplessness, and the constant threat of violence had left scars deeper than any physical wound. Lucy had feared for her life, every second stretching into an eternity as she wondered if she would ever be found, if she would ever be free again.

It was Tim who had found her, bursting in like a force of nature, driven by his determination to save her. He had pulled her from that barrel, his strong arms cradling her as she broke down, the relief of being rescued mingling with the overwhelming terror of her ordeal. That moment had marked the beginning of their journey together—a journey of healing, of trust, and of an unbreakable bond.

Lucy had undergone therapy, worked hard to reclaim her life, and with Tim's unwavering support, she had managed to rebuild herself. Yet, despite her strength, the memories of Caleb's abuse lingered, shadows that sometimes threatened to overwhelm her.

As she stood in the briefing room, surrounded by her colleagues, Lucy took a deep breath, grounding herself in the present. She was not the same person she had been three years ago. She was stronger, more resilient, and she had Tim by her side. Still, the scars of her past were a part of her, and she knew they always would be.

Tim, ever perceptive, noticed her momentary distraction and placed a reassuring hand on her shoulder. "You okay?" he asked, his voice filled with genuine concern.

Lucy managed a small smile. "Yeah, just a bit tired."

He nodded, squeezing her shoulder gently. "If you need anything, I'm here."

She nodded, drawing strength from his presence. Whatever challenges lay ahead, she knew she could face them with Tim by her side. The past was behind her, but its echoes would never completely fade. All she could do was keep moving forward, one step at a time.
